1

如何在要应用的元素尚不可见之前初始化 tinyMCE?

所以,是的,这在我的情况下不起作用。

tinyMCE.init({
4

1 回答 1

3

假设您正在动态添加由某个操作触发的文本区域,那么您可以使用 TinyMCE 命令“mceAddControl”将 TinyMCE 添加到页面。

例如,如果 textarea ID 是“myText”,那么您添加编辑器控件

tinyMCE.execCommand('mceAddControl', true,"myText");

当然,您需要在添加控件之前设置编辑器设置。这是通过设置控件的设置属性来完成的。例如

tinyMCE.settings = {
                     theme: 'advanced', 
                     ....
                   };
于 2012-05-23T03:59:27.903 回答